Active ingredients and Variations
A hallmark of Mexican food, mole showcases a rich tapestry of active ingredients and local variants that show the country's varied cooking landscape. Normally, mole integrates an array of chiles, spices, nuts, seeds, and delicious chocolate, producing a complicated flavor profile. One of the most famous variation, mole poblano, comes from Puebla and functions active ingredients like ancho and pasilla chiles, almonds, and dark chocolate. Other regional varieties, such as mole from Oaxaca, stress different flavors and techniques, resulting in distinct tastes and textures. Some moles may incorporate fruits, natural herbs, or perhaps regional specialties, further improving their uniqueness. This adaptability permits mole to be a flexible accompaniment for numerous dishes, especially meats, showcasing the depth and richness of Mexican cooking customs.

Ceviche: Quality From the Sea
Ceviche, commemorated for its dynamic flavors and stimulating top qualities, stands as a demonstration of the bounty of the sea in Mexican cuisine. This dish usually features fresh fish or fish and shellfish, seasoned in citrus juices, largely lime, which properly "cooks" the protein while instilling it with a tangy illumination. Usually integrated with active ingredients such as cut onions, tomatoes, cilantro, and chili peppers, ceviche offers a harmonious blend of structures and tastes that catch the significance of coastal living.
Regions throughout Mexico have their very own variants, showcasing regional fish and shellfish and unique seasoning combinations. As an example, in the Yucatán Peninsula, ceviche is typically paired with avocado and experienced with a hint of orange juice for a tropical twist. Chiles Rellenos: Stuffed Peppers With a Kick
Chiles Rellenos exhibit the diverse and bold flavors that identify Mexican food, similar to ceviche showcases the freshness of the sea. mexican food. These stuffed peppers are typically made with poblano or Anaheim peppers, which are meticulously roasted to improve their taste and fragrance. When peeled, the peppers are filled with a full-flavored mixture, usually consisting of cheese, meat, or beans, creating a wonderful collection of textures and tastes
After being stuffed, the chiles are typically dipped in a light batter and fried up until gold brownish, adding a gratifying problem. They are frequently offered with a rich tomato sauce or salsa, more boosting their taste account. What Areas of Mexico Have Unique Culinary Styles?
Unique cooking designs in Mexico emerge from various areas, including Oaxaca known for its mole, Yucatán with its citrus tastes, Puebla famed for chiles en nogada, and Baja California highlighting fresh seafood and cutting-edge recipes.
